Dubai Continues to Lead Global FDI in Creative Sectors: A 2023 Perspective

Dubai has once again secured its position as the leading global hub for foreign direct investment (FDI) in the cultural and creative sectors for 2023, showcasing its growing influence in these industries.

Key Takeaways

Introduction

In a significant development, Dubai has been recognized as the top destination for foreign direct investment (FDI) in the cultural and creative industries for the fourth consecutive year. These sectors encompass a vast range of activities, including media, arts, entertainment, and technology. As of October 2023, Dubai has solidified its reputation as a powerhouse in the global creative economy, driven by robust government initiatives and a growing appetite for innovation.

The Driving Forces Behind Dubai's FDI Success

Dubai's ascent in the FDI rankings can be attributed to several key factors:

Government Support and Incentives

The Dubai government has implemented various policies aimed at promoting growth in cultural industries. This includes tax incentives, streamlined regulations, and funding opportunities for local and international projects. By reducing bureaucratic barriers, Dubai has created a welcoming environment for entrepreneurs and investors alike.

Technological Innovation and Infrastructure

The emirate’s investments in modern infrastructure and technology have made it an attractive destination for creative businesses. The rise of digital platforms, coupled with advanced telecommunications, allows for seamless integration of technology into the creative process. This digital transformation is vital for businesses operating in today's fast-paced market.
